When your daily agenda includes meetings, lunch, and an after-work session at the gym, you need one bag that can carry it all; the Haiku Backpack can do just that. Built to act as a weekend backpack or a fashionable mobile office, the Haiku Backpack can carry your laptop computer, important files, running shoes and your Haiku Escape Bag.
Keeping you organized with internal organization pockets, external utility pockets and a key tether, your active on-the-go lifestyle will be well complemented. Soft and padded shoulder straps, a hide away waist belt and adjustable sternum strap keep your back happy and you on the go.
- Soft pebbled synthetic leather
- Padded backpack straps with hideaway waist belt
- Adjustable sternum strap
- Front tree branch applique and contrast stitching detail
- Removable, suspended padded laptop sleeve (fits most 15in notebook computers)2-way top zip closure for easy access into large main compartment
- Internal organization pockets with key tether
- Internal large file-size storage pocket
- 2 waterbottle pockets
- Large slip pocket at back
- Top carry handle
- Designed to fit the Haiku Escape Bag inside
- Dimensions: 17" W x 7" H x 11" D
- Weight: 47oz

Cute bag
This bag is definitely a nice-looking bag. I like that it can't hold too many things, but it seems to hold just what I need for my work as a teacher. The two water bottle holders are great--I have my umbrella in one and a steel water bottle in the other. However, like the other reviewer, more small item storage would be nice. Especially if it was rearranged somewhat. The interior pockets seem to be in illogical places. It's hard to explain, but basically anything put in this section that is not placed in a pocket will fall to the bottom and then be difficult to fish out due to the pockets (on both sides) being in the way. I'm considering buying the Escape Bag to go with it, but at this price, I shouldn't have to buy an extra accessory to have a decent place to put my lip gloss. My main complaint is with the velcro. The laptop sleeve is VERY securely held in with two long strips of velcro. So securely that it's really difficult to detach, especially if there is anything else in the backpack. Also, in the other section, all the little pockets close with super-sharp velcro. I've actually been scraped up by this on more than one occasion. I'm learning how to avoid the velcro and an overall quite happy with the bag. It is much more comfortable to carry fully-loaded than my previous laptop backpack and is more attractive as well.
